2020 Lincoln Aviator fuel economy revealed

Tue, Jun 18 2019

Ford finally revealed some of the last details, such as fuel economy, for the non-hybrid 2020 Explorer. So it's no surprise that its classier corporate twin, the 2020 Lincoln Aviator, has had its own fuel economy data released by the EPA. Though, like the Explorer, we only have information for the non-hybrid versions. The 2020 Lincoln Aviator has just two engine options, a base turbocharged 3.0-liter V6 with 400 horsepower and 400 pound-feet of torque, and the same engine coupled to a hybrid system with 450 horsepower and 600 pound-feet of torque. That base engine is the one we have fuel economy numbers for, and it's shared with the Ford Explorer ST, though the ST's version makes an extra 15 pound-feet of torque. With all-wheel drive it gets nearly the same fuel economy as the fast Ford with 17 mpg in the city, 24 on the highway and 20 in combined driving. The Explorer ST gets one more mpg in town. Unlike the Explorer ST, the Aviator does offer rear-wheel drive with this turbocharged V6. This model gets improved fuel economy of 18 in the city, 26 on the highway and 21 in combined driving. This isn't too surprising, since all-wheel-drive vehicles often do a little worse when it comes to fuel economy. We'll be especially curious as to how the Aviator hybrid performs. We doubt it will match the Ford Explorer hybrid, since that crossover relies on a less-powerful naturally aspirated 3.3-liter V6. But it might give the all-wheel-drive four-cylinder Explorer a run for its money, since the rear-drive V6 Aviator is only 1 to 2 mpg behind it. Related Video:

Vintage photos: How presidential limos evolved from open convertibles to Biden's armored Cadillac

Wed, Mar 13 2024

President Ronald Reagan waves from the back of his limousine in 1984.Ronald Reagan Library/Getty Images US presidents used to ride in unarmored convertibles with open roofs. After John F. Kennedy's assassination, presidential cars were customized with safety features. Today's presidential limousine is a 20,000-pound, $1.5 million Cadillac known as "The Beast." US presidents used to ride around in open convertibles. Today, President Joe Biden is driven in a 20,000-pound, $1.5 million armored Cadillac known as "The Beast." Take a look at how presidential limousines have changed through the years. Presidential cars replaced horses and carriages in the early 20th century. President William McKinley rides in an automobile in 1896.Photo12/Universal Images Group via Getty Images President William McKinley, who served from 1897 to 1901, was the first US president to ride in a car, according to the National Archives. The administration of President Theodore Roosevelt, who succeeded McKinley after his 1901 assassination, was the first to include a government-owned car. In 1941, President Franklin D. Roosevelt became the first president to ride in an armored vehicle — a limousine that previously belonged to gangster Al Capone. President Franklin D. Roosevelt rides in a car with bulletproof glass in 1942.Bettmann/Contributor/Getty Images Roosevelt previously drove around in a 1936 Packard Touring Limousine. Then, in 1941, he upgraded to an automobile with bulletproof glass that the Treasury Department had seized from Capone in 1932, according to the US Secret Service. President Dwight Eisenhower's presidential limousine was a 1955 Chrysler Crown Imperial. President Dwight Eisenhower waves to cheering crowds in 1955.Bettmann/Contributor/Getty Images The car featured a 250-horsepower V8 engine and a sunroof, according to the US Secret Service. President John F. Kennedy's assassination in the back of a 1961 Lincoln Continental changed presidential cars forever. President John F. Kennedy, and first lady Jacqueline Kennedy ride through Dallas in 1963. Minutes later, Kennedy was assassinated as his car passed through Dealey Plaza.Bettmann/Contributor/Getty Images Kennedy's limousine included a hydraulic seat that could be raised 10.5 inches for a better view of the president, but no protective features. After Kennedy's assassination, presidential cars were customized to prioritize the safety of the commander-in-chief with thick layers of armor.

Ford and Lincoln recall about 170,000 vehicles over defective rear-view camera

Wed, Sep 6 2023

Ford and Lincoln have jointly issued a safety recall that includes nearly 170,000 vans and SUVs built between the 2018 and 2023 model years. The vehicles included in the campaign are equipped with a rear-view camera whose image can cut out while the driver is backing up. Assigned recall number 23V-598 by the National Highway Traffic Safety Administration (NHTSA), the campaign includes the following cars: 7,649 units of the 2020-2023 Aviator fitted with the standard rear-view camera and built from October 19, 2019, to August 17, 2023. 70,600 units of the 2018-2021 Navigator fitted with the 360-degree camera and built from March 16, 2017, to December 23, 2021. 66,740 units of the 2022-2023 Transit fitted with either camera system and built from February 26, 2021, to August 17, 2023. 24,468 units of the 2021 Bronco fitted with the 360-degree camera and built from September 23, 2020, to December 22, 2021. Ford explains that the defect is present in all of the 169,277 vehicles included in the campaign. While these are different cars equipped with different technology, they all suffer from the same problem. The company explains that "customers may intermittently experience either a rear camera blue image or a full blue or black image on the SYNC [infotainment system] screen when the vehicle is placed in reverse, or when the 360-degree view is selected and available." It adds that losing the camera's image while backing up increases the risk of the crash. The cause of the problem varies from model to model. Ford has narrowed it down to the camera hardware, the wiring retention, and the Image Processing Module - V (IPMB) software. It adds that "fretting corrosion causes tin oxide formation on the internal camera connector due to [a] thermally-induced micro-movement between the tin-plated contact surfaces," and that the rate of tin oxide accumulation depends on factors such as the temperature and the humidity. It has also traced some of these issues to a problem during the manufacturing process. Ford will begin notifying owners of affected vehicles by mail on October 2. When parts are available, owners will be asked to bring their van or SUV to an authorized dealer so that a technician can replace the rear-view camera. Transit models included in the campaign will also receive a software update. Owners who have already paid to fix the problem can claim a reimbursement until June 30, 2024. This isn't Ford's first rear-view camera-related recall.
